Subject: Re: [PATCH] xen: fix build without pci passthrough

On Mon, May 04, 2020 at 12:14:43PM +0200, Roger Pau Monne wrote:
> has_igd_gfx_passthru is only available when QEMU is built with
> CONFIG_XEN_PCI_PASSTHROUGH, and hence shouldn't be used in common
> code without checking if it's available.
> 
> Fixes: 46472d82322d0 ('xen: convert "-machine igd-passthru" to an accelerator property')
> Signed-off-by: Roger Pau Monné <roger.pau@citrix.com>

>  hw/xen/xen-common.c | 4 ++++
>  hw/xen/xen_pt.h     | 7 +++++++
>  2 files changed, 11 insertions(+)
> 
> diff --git a/hw/xen/xen-common.c b/hw/xen/xen-common.c
> index a15070f7f6..c800862419 100644
> --- a/hw/xen/xen-common.c
> +++ b/hw/xen/xen-common.c
> @@ -127,6 +127,7 @@ static void xen_change_state_handler(void *opaque, int running,
>      }
>  }
>  
> +#ifdef CONFIG_XEN_PCI_PASSTHROUGH
>  static bool xen_get_igd_gfx_passthru(Object *obj, Error **errp)
>  {
>      return has_igd_gfx_passthru;
> @@ -136,6 +137,7 @@ static void xen_set_igd_gfx_passthru(Object *obj, bool value, Error **errp)
>  {
>      has_igd_gfx_passthru = value;
>  }
> +#endif
>  
>  static void xen_setup_post(MachineState *ms, AccelState *accel)
>  {
> @@ -197,11 +199,13 @@ static void xen_accel_class_init(ObjectClass *oc, void *data)
>  
>      compat_props_add(ac->compat_props, compat, G_N_ELEMENTS(compat));
>  
> +#ifdef CONFIG_XEN_PCI_PASSTHROUGH
>      object_class_property_add_bool(oc, "igd-passthru",
>          xen_get_igd_gfx_passthru, xen_set_igd_gfx_passthru,
>          &error_abort);
>      object_class_property_set_description(oc, "igd-passthru",
>          "Set on/off to enable/disable igd passthrou", &error_abort);
> +#endif

It might not be a good idea to have the presence of class property
depending on what is built-in. Instead, I think it would be better to
return an error when QEMU is built without xen_pt and a user is trying
to enable it. That can be done by calling by calling error_setg(errp,
"nop") in xen_set_igd_gfx_passthru().

>  }
>  
>  #define TYPE_XEN_ACCEL ACCEL_CLASS_NAME("xen")
> diff --git a/hw/xen/xen_pt.h b/hw/xen/xen_pt.h
> index 179775db7b..660dd8a008 100644
> --- a/hw/xen/xen_pt.h
> +++ b/hw/xen/xen_pt.h
> @@ -1,6 +1,7 @@
>  #ifndef XEN_PT_H
>  #define XEN_PT_H
>  
> +#include "qemu/osdep.h"

Why do you need osdep?

>  #include "hw/xen/xen_common.h"
>  #include "hw/pci/pci.h"
>  #include "xen-host-pci-device.h"
> @@ -322,7 +323,13 @@ extern void *pci_assign_dev_load_option_rom(PCIDevice *dev,
>                                              unsigned int domain,
>                                              unsigned int bus, unsigned int slot,
>                                              unsigned int function);
> +
> +#ifdef CONFIG_XEN_PCI_PASSTHROUGH
>  extern bool has_igd_gfx_passthru;
> +#else
> +# define has_igd_gfx_passthru false
> +#endif

I don't quite like the use of define here. Could you introduce a
function that return a bool instead? And defining that function in
hw/xen/xen.h like xen_enabled() would be fine I think.

Thanks,
